Re: keywords

Easy answer is like this taken from index.html on my wife's site
<meta name="keywords" content="artist, mixed media, acrylic, Joan Scott, Dorset, original artworks, abstract, semi abstract">
<meta name="description" content="Joan Scott, Mixed Media Artist">
Another thing is to create a Google site map http://www.xml-sitemaps.com/ add it to the website and then using a Google Acount and add it to the Google information using the webmaster tools

Re: keywords

I've long been taught that just using met keywords - especially long strings of them is of little value these days - they were abused and so major search engines take little or no use of them - particularly Google.
You need to put keywords in amongst the text, alts & names for images, and as page titles
